Summary: This paper concerns delay differential systems that can be regarded as a model of two-neuron artificial neural network with delayed feedback. Some interesting results are obtained for the existence of a periodic solution for the system. Our approach is based on the continuation theorem of coincidence degree, and a-priori estimates of the periodic solutions.
